Heart of the City is a 1952 documentary that provides an insight into Mexico's electric power industry. This film is part of the documentary genre and reflects the era's industrial themes.
Heart of the City is somewhat elusive in collector circles, with limited distribution and a scarcity of physical formats. Its documentary style offers a rare glimpse into a specific moment of industrial history in Mexico, which piques the interest of niche collectors. As a film from the early 50s, it stands out for its candid portrayal of urban transformation and the backdrop of power generation. Finding a good copy might take some digging, but for those who appreciate historical documentaries, this one holds its ground.
